A Parents' ABC of the Autism Spectrum Format:Trade Paperback Parents will find this textCovering everything from Anxiety to Fragile X Syndrome, Stephen Heydt provides an alphabetical categorisation of the possible issues a child with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) may encounter. Written by an experienced clinical psychologist, this book offers information for parents whose children have been diagnosed with ASD, and is presented in an easy to use A to Z format.
